Dazzle Caddis
Nymph · Trout · Intermediate · 1 version
Reference Recipe
- Hook Curved caddis/scud hook, 12-16
- Thread Olive or brown 8/0
Materials
- Bead Copper or gold slotted tungsten bead (2.5-3mm)
- Abdomen Green/olive material (Pearl or green tinsel/flash under thin dubbing)
- Rib Copper thorax stripe (Fine wire)
- Thorax Dark brown fur (Hare's ear dubbing)
- Collar Hot orange arctic fox (Thread hot-spot, optional)
How to tie it
- Slide the bead to the eye, mount the hook and start thread behind the bead.
- Tie in the copper wire, then a length of pearl or green flash and wrap the flash forward over the rear two-thirds for a bright abdomen.
- Optionally veil the flash with a thin wisp of dubbing so it glows rather than glares. Use half the dubbing you think.
- Counter-wrap the wire forward in 5-6 open turns to segment and protect the body, then break it off.
- Dub a buggy dark thorax up behind the bead.
- If using a hot-spot, take a few turns of hot-orange thread as a collar behind the bead.
- Whip finish behind the bead and snip. Pick out a few thorax fibers as legs.
